Como Pronunciar "come up against"
expression
KUHM-UP-uh-GAYNST
kuhm-UP-uh-GENST
Definição
To suddenly face or have to deal with a problem or difficult situation, often unexpectedly.

Ouça em Contexto
We came up against a big challenge at work.
If you come up against any issues, let me know.
She came up against many obstacles during her studies.
You’re bound to come up against some resistance if you change the plan.
